ABOUT US

Tritech Group Ltd. has been in operation for over 35 years and is a leader in the water infrastructure industry in Western Canada. Tritech designs and builds water and wastewater treatment plants and pumping stations and has the unique ability to complete the majority of project work in-house, with the resources and capacity to integrate multiple disciplines including, civil, process, mechanical, electrical and instrumentation trades.
Tritech, has enjoyed steady growth in the industry and continues to focus on providing sustainable water and wastewater infrastructure solutions. We have completed over 265 projects, and our capacity has continued to grow along with our experience. Responsibilities

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ES

At Tritech, we aim to provide opportunities that are challenging, fast-paced, that effectively utilize the skills of our team members, and provide variety in day-to-day tasks. The job responsibilities for this role includes:

  • Oversee the design of multi-discipline projects.
  • Review the drawings of subconsultants and suppliers and find errors and omissions.
  • Coordinate & relay design information to discipline leads, project coordinators and field staff
  • Evaluate technologies and complete design checks
  • Prepare reports, P&IDs, process layouts and review detailed fabrication drawings.
  • Challenge designs of other professionals and devise innovative, cost saving alternatives
  • Prepare detailed construction cost estimates and schedules
  • Write technical specifications and contract terms and conditions
  • Procure equipment and materials on time and under budget
  • Write proposals, ensuring all RFP requirements are met
  • Manage and coordinate work with other technical and field staff.
  • Submit, organize and maintain project documentation (RFI, CCO, CO, shop drawings, etc.).
  • Ensure that all construction and installation is performed in accordance with company and contractual standards of quality.
  • Complete site inspections and prepare as-built drawings, O&M manuals, and testing reports.
